Discover Ludwig"poor immunity" is a correct and usable phrase in written English.
It can be used to describe someone's weakened or compromised ability to fight off diseases or infections. It can also refer to a person's overall weak immune system. Example: "Due to his poor immunity, the patient was more susceptible to catching the flu."
